“Would?” is one of the most recognizable songs by the Seattle grunge band Alice in Chains. Written primarily by guitarist and vocalist Jerry Cantrell, the song blends heavy, sludgy bass with haunting vocal harmonies between Cantrell and frontman Layne Staley. Its slow, hypnotic groove and introspective lyrics helped define the darker, heavier edge of early-1990s grunge.

Cantrell wrote “Would?” as a tribute to his friend Andrew Wood, the lead singer of the Seattle band Mother Love Bone. Wood died in 1990 from a heroin overdose just as his band was gaining attention. Cantrell had known him personally in the Seattle music scene, and the loss affected many musicians who would soon shape the grunge movement.

The lyrics reflect Cantrell’s thoughts about judgment, addiction, and how people respond to someone struggling with self-destructive behavior. Rather than condemning Wood, the song asks listeners to consider how they themselves might act under similar circumstances. Lines like “If I would, could you?” emphasize empathy and self-reflection.
